Summary Installs, maintains and/or repairs network facilities and associated apparatus from the station equipment to the line card.
General Duties
Driving: Frequent
Travel: Moderate
Install and maintain inside wire for residential/business broadband (HSI/Video) service
Install an array of networking equipment, including Fiber to the House, ONT, Wireless routers, Modems, and Gateways
Install all wiring and equipment required for broadband continuity, digital subscriber carriers and associated broadband equipment such as DSLAMS, Residential Gateways, HSI, and business class routers
Perform all types of cable construction and maintenance work associated with all network facilities; including repairs on conduit and manholes, cross-connections to switching equipment, removing and replacing line cards in central office/pair gain units
Read and understand service orders and trouble tickets, outside plant drawings, circuit diagrams and electrical schematics
Perform maintenance repair and preventable maintenance on buried, aerial and underground cable/fiber using various plant elements
Perform aerial work that requires work to be performed from pole climbing, ladder, and bucket trucks
Place aerial and buried plant and service drops
Navigate web, set up Business/Residential computers and demonstrate to customers
Support and actively participate in the promotion of company products and services
Adapt to changes in the business that include advances in technology and new skills and procedures
Aids/assists other departments and contractors as required; be self‑motivated; mentor co‑workers; follow through on assignments in a timely manner
Qualifications
High School Diploma or equivalent
Experience in telecommunications installation and maintenance
Basic keyboard and software skills
Must complete pole climbing certification; individual cannot exceed 275 lbs; must be fully clothed and have proper footwear
